This online seminar focuses on how companies are using the Web as a part of their internal information network.

There are several reasons companies are adopting the Web as a part of their internal information strategy:

  1. Access to information: web servers are fairly easy to set up, and companies are finding the web an easy way to distribute information
  2. Platform independence: because there are browsers on every major platform developers no longer need to worry about cross-platform client development.
  3. Multiple data types: developers can easily provide access to multimedia as well as textual information

We have heard from several companies who have major programs underway to use the Web. One of these is a Fortune 100 company that has decided that all future applications work must be Web-based. In their words, "The Web is the way!" Another is migrating all of their applications to the Web, with the goal of being totally web-basedby the end of 1998.
